Deposit Limits and Time-Outs

Background deposit limits is one of the most effective tools for maintaining control over your gambling activity. Most UK-licensed operators authorize you to set daily, weekly, or monthly deposit caps, which can be adjusted but never increased instantly—there is usually a cooling-off period of 24 to 72 hours before any come up takes effect. For example, if you set a weekly limit of £50, you cannot raise it to £100 until the next week begins, and any request to increase is delayed to foreclose impulsive decisions. Time-outs offer a shorter break, ranging from 24 hours to six weeks, giving you space to reassess your habits without committing to full self-exclusion. During a time-out, your answer for is temporarily suspended, and you cannot enter, deposit, or play any games. These features are typically accessible directly from your accounting settings under ‘Responsible Gambling’ or ‘My Limits’ sections and are a cornerstone of safer gambling practices promoted by the UK Gambling Commission (UKGC). Operators must exhibit these options prominently, often on the homepage or in the footer, ensuring they are sluttish to find. Some sites also send off email reminders when you are approaching your limit, helping you stay aware without constant monitoring.

Reality Checks and Session Reminders

Another valuable feature is the realism confirm, a pop-up notification that appears at regular intervals during your play session, showing how long you have got been gambling and your net wins or losses. You can customise the absolute frequency, often from 15 to 60 minutes, and the command prompt will ask if you want to continue. For instance, after 30 minutes of play, a window may show ‘You have been playing for 30 proceedings. Your net deprivation is £15. Do you want to carry on?’ This simple interruption helps prevent loss of rails of time and money, a unwashed risk in immersive online environments. Operators licensed in the UK are required to offer reality checks as part of their social responsibility obligations, ensuring you stay informed in real time. Many casinos also provide session chronicle logs in your answer for, so you can review past roger huntington sessions to identify patterns. The pop-up cannot be dismissed without a response, and if you opt for to stop, you are immediately logged out or redirected to a summary page. This feature is particularly useful for slots and live casino games, where the fast pace can lead to prolonged play.

Self-Exclusion and GAMSTOP

For those who want a yearner gaolbreak, self-exclusion is a powerful choice. Through GAMSTOP, the UK’s national online self-exclusion scheme, you can exclude yourself from all UK-licensed gambling sites for a chosen period of six months, one year, or five years. At one time registered, your details are shared with all participating operators, who must take your account and preclude you from curtain raising new ones. This is a lawfully binding measure, and circumventing it is a breach of terms. The UKGC mandates that all its licensees integrate with GAMSTOP, making it a unified tool for players across Great Britain. After the exclusion period ends, you cannot simply paying back; you must contact lens GAMSTOP to request removal, and there is a mandatory 48-hour cooling-off period before your accounts are reactivated. This ensures that the decision to take back is deliberate. For those who self-exclude, operators also block promotional emails and marketing materials, reducing triggers. Additionally, some sites present temporary self-exclusion options outside GAMSTOP, but these only apply to that specific operator, so GAMSTOP is the more comprehensive solution.

Support and Additional Resources

Beyond built-in tools, numerous independent organisations offer assist for anyone concerned about their gambling. GamCare provides free, confidential advice via webchat and a 24/7 helpline, and their trained advisors can help you localise budgets or verbalize through concerns. The National Gambling Helpline (0808 8020 133) offers immediate back, with calls answered by specialists who can refer you to local counselling services. The charity GambleAware funds treatment and education services across the UK, including online resources and face-to-face therapy for those with severe issues.
